Introducing the new material molded products from Miyazaka Rubber Co., Ltd., the "Miyatron Series." "Miyatron R" is a lead substitute material developed for shielding against radiation within electromagnetic waves. "Miyatron TC" is a thermal conductive material designed for heat dissipation and thermal diffusion of modules and various components. "Miyatron SA" is an electromagnetic wave shielding and absorbing material with flexibility. It complies with various environmental standards (RoHS/JGPSSI/REACH/Pb, Si, S free). **Miyatron R Features** - A lead substitute material developed for the purpose of shielding against radiation within electromagnetic waves. - A flexible sheet material in which metals (compounds) with shielding properties against radiation are uniformly dispersed in a special rubber. - Four versions based on shielding performance and rubber properties. **Miyatron TC Features** - A thermal conductive material aimed at heat dissipation and thermal diffusion for modules and various components. - A flexible sheet material in which inorganic substances with thermal conductivity are uniformly dispersed in silicone rubber. - Five versions based on thermal conductivity and rubber hardness. - A special fluorine-based coating treatment is available to ensure surface adhesion and prevent contamination. **Miyatron SA Features** - A flexible electromagnetic wave shielding and absorbing material. - A material in which special carbon and soft magnetic substances with shielding and absorbing properties against electromagnetic waves (millimeter waves, microwaves, radio waves) are uniformly dispersed in rubber material. - Capable of being molded into 2D and 3D structures, including sheet forms. - A special fluorine-based resin coating can be added to ensure insulation and slip properties. Applications/Examples of results
■ "Miyatron R" Shielding against radiation (gamma rays, X-rays) (lead alternative applications: medical and industrial equipment / protective clothing for radiation exposure prevention) Protection of electronic components (ASIC/TFT/Memory) from radiation and ultraviolet rays Prevention of diffusion and scattering of radiation Alternatives to lead (and its compounds) due to various environmental regulations, directives, and standards Use as general soundproofing material, including addition and adhesion to other substances ■ "Miyatron TC" Heat dissipation for aluminum substrates (such as LED mounting) Heat diffusion for various heat-generating circuit boards Uniform heat distribution for mixed boards of power systems (transformers, inverters, converters, regulators) and ICs (TFT) Heat dissipation for high-speed processing ICs Stabilization of contact for various heat sink blocks ■ "Miyatron SA" Attenuation of near-field electromagnetic waves in communication devices such as mobile phones and PDAs Prevention of leakage and scattering of electromagnetic waves generated from inverters, etc. EMI countermeasures for medical devices (near-field and far-field) Electromagnetic wave shielding for inductive chargers (such as electromagnetic induction) Electromagnetic field shielding between analog and digital circuits
